What is the biggest attraction of Taiwan education for Macau students?
Taiwanese students outperformed the OECD average in PISA 2022 mathematics, reading, and science, demonstrating strong foundational abilities. For Macau students, the main attractions are the Chinese-language environment, complete progression pathways, and relatively low adaptation costs.

Should Taiwan STEM and technology programs be a key promotion focus?
Worth promoting. Data from Taiwan's Ministry of Education for the 113 academic year shows approximately 1.074 million university students, with 47.7% in technology programs. Macau businesses can focus on career-oriented majors in information technology, engineering, nursing, and applied technology.

Local Currency & Payments
The official currency of Macao is the Macanese Pataca (MOP). Hong Kong dollars (HKD) are widely accepted at a 1:1 ratio in most establishments. Major credit cards (Visa, Mastercard, UnionPay) are accepted at hotels, department stores, and large restaurants. Cash is still preferred at street-level establishments and traditional markets. ATMs are widely available throughout Macao, including at all border gates and ferry terminals.
